Role Overview

Are you ready to launch your retail management career with one of America's leading discount retailers? Dollar General is seeking a motivated Store Manager Candidate in Gaston, South Carolina, to support store operations and prepare for promotion to full Store Manager. This entry-to-mid-level role is perfect for ambitious professionals with retail experience who want to grow within a company that values 'Serving Others.' As a Store Manager Candidate, you'll assist in all facets of store management, from team leadership and inventory control to customer service excellence and financial oversight.

Dollar General Corporation, with over 80 years of history and more than 19,000 stores nationwide, offers everyday low prices on essentials like food, snacks, health and beauty aids, cleaning supplies, apparel, housewares, and seasonal items. Located in convenient neighborhood spots, our stores help shoppers save time and money every day. Joining as a Store Manager Candidate in Gaston, SC, positions you for rapid advancement in a supportive environment that celebrates individual strengths.

This position is designed as a developmental role, held for a limited period to build your skills interactively. You'll work closely with the Store Manager, gaining hands-on experience in employee supervision, staffing, merchandising, and more. Key Responsibilities

As a Store Manager Candidate at Dollar General in Gaston, SC, your role is dynamic and impactful. Here are the core responsibilities:

  • Recruitment and Staffing: Assist in hiring and onboarding to build a high-performing team.
  • Merchandising Excellence: Stage, stock, and display merchandise according to planograms and manager directives, optimizing fixtures, signing, and pricing.
  • Inventory Management: Oversee damages, markdowns, scanning, paperwork, and controls; lead inventory preparations and counts.
  • Ordering and Stock Levels: Adhere to protocols to achieve or surpass in-stock goals.
  • Customer Service Leadership: Model superior service, resolving issues and enhancing shopper experiences.
  • Operational Role Model: Follow employee handbook, SOPs, and communications meticulously.
  • Opening/Closing Duties: Handle daily store startup and shutdown procedures.
  • Financial Security: Manage safe deposits, cashier accountability, key control, and cash procedures.
  • Store Maintenance: Keep the store clean, safe, and fully stocked.
  • Acting Manager: Run the store independently during the manager's absence.
  • Performance Analysis: Review P&Ls for sales trends, labor costs, profitability, inventory turns, shrink, and discrepancies.
  • Documentation: Complete all reports and paperwork on time.

These tasks ensure the store runs smoothly, profitably, and customer-centric, preparing you for Store Manager promotion.

Qualifications

To succeed as a Store Manager Candidate in Gaston, South Carolina, you'll need:

  • Proven ability to read diagrams, safety rules, and procedural manuals.
  • Strong math skills for calculations like percentages and financial analysis.
  • Expertise in cash handling, accountability, and deposit processes.
  • Retail supervisory experience preferred.
  • Leadership qualities to inspire teams.
  • Flexible availability for varied shifts.
  • Valid driver's license.
  • High school diploma; college degree advantageous.
